System management features
• Ability to store power-on self-test (POST) hardware test results
• Desktop Management Interface (DMI)
Desktop Management Interface provides a common path for users to access information about all
aspects of a computer, including processor type, installation date, attached printers and other peripherals,
power sources, and maintenance history.
• ErP compliance mode
The energy-related products directive (ErP) compliance mode reduces the consumption of electricity
when your computer is in standby or off mode. For more information, see "Enabling ErP compliance
mode" on page 44.
• Preboot Execution Environment (PXE)
The Preboot Execution Environment is an environment to start computers using a network interface
independent of data storage devices (such as the hard disk drive) or installed operating systems.
• System Management (SM) Basic Input/Output System (BIOS) and SM software
The SM BIOS specification defines data structures and access methods in a BIOS that allows a user or
application to store and retrieve information specific about the computer in question.
• Wake on LAN
Wake on LAN is an Ethernet computer networking standard that allows a computer to be turned on
or woken up by a network message. The message is usually sent by a program running on another
computer on the same local area network.
• Wake on Ring
Wake on Ring, sometimes referred to as Wake on Modem, is a specification that allows supported
computers and devices to resume from sleep or hibernation mode.
Input/Output (I/O) features
• 9-pin serial port
• Eight Universal Serial Bus (USB) connectors (three on the side, three on the rear panel, and two available
internal)
• One Ethernet connector
• Two audio connectors on the front panel (microphone connector and headphone connector)
For more information, see "Locating connectors, controls, and indicators on the front of your computer" on
page 9 and "Locating connectors on the rear of your computer" on page 10.
Expansion
• One hard disk drive bay
• One optical drive bay
Power supply
Your computer comes with a 130-watt automatic voltage-sensing power supply.
Security features
• Computrace Agent software embedded in firmware
• Ability to enable or disable a device
